Rhythm
God lives in a constant moment called eternity.
We live in a constant flow of moments called time. One of His greatest gifts to us is rhythm. Just as a piece of music is formed by small units of time called measures which are equal groups of pulses called beats, life consists of small units of time called hours, days, weeks and years.
A music teacher once said, “In the beginning was rhythm.” He was right. The rhythm of the creation story is obvious—day and night, day and night. The universe God made is filled with rhythm:
- the daily rotation of the earth,
- the orbit of the moon around the earth, and
- the movement of the earth and her sister planets around the sun.
- Perhaps the ever expanding universe is moving to a beat too large for the devices of man to detect.
